> I now think that putting canvas children in the global namespace
> was a mistake. It was to make code concise, but it's confusing and
> there's a better alternative:
>
> OpenLaszlo should adopt the $(name) function that Prototype.js
> introduced and that is becoming popular is other DHTML frameworks
> such as JQuery. (There's an implementation of this function in
> sandbox/domapi.js.)
$ is a shorthand for looking up names in another namespace, right?
Did you see my proposal to add (Dylan-like) modules to LZX? I think
this could achieve the same benefit (short names without having to
pollute the global namespace), without the overhead of a function
call on your references.
